Output 4aec28fc11dfa68e8ad461b0baef1e991d073c94ef0a9f9305aaf9167b75ec86:124

value
28625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 435d07deba820f64012b0214418c509ebfe2d221 OP_EQUAL
address
37qCeHXJmYjuh7HBhpajZBCiuvGn9Gj7py
transaction
4aec28fc11dfa68e8ad461b0baef1e991d073c94ef0a9f9305aaf9167b75ec86
spent
true